svn commit: samba r22390 - in branches: SAMBA_3_0/source/auth
SAMBA_3_0/source/include SAMBA_3_0/source/nsswitch
SAMBA_3_0_25/source/auth SAMBA_3_0_25/source/include
SAMBA_3_0_25/source/nsswitch
jerry at samba.org
jerry at samba.org
Thu Apr 19 22:26:11 GMT 2007
Author: jerry
Date: 2007-04-19 22:26:09 +0000 (Thu, 19 Apr 2007)
New Revision: 22390
WebSVN: http://websvn.samba.org/cgi-bin/viewcvs.cgi?view=rev&root=samba&rev=22390
Log:
Patchset sent to samba-technical to address the winbind
loop when allocating a new id for a SID:
auth_util.patch Revert create_local_token() to
the 3.0.24 codebase
idmap_type.patch Have the caller fillin the
id_map.xid.type field when
resolving a SID so that if we allocate
a new id, we know what type to use
winbindd_api.patch Remove the WINBINDD_SIDS_TO_XIDS calls
from the public winbindd interface
for the 3.0.25 release
idmap_rid.patch Cleanup the idmap_rid backend to not
call back into winbindd to resolve
the SID in order to verify it's type.
Modified:
branches/SAMBA_3_0/source/auth/auth_util.c
branches/SAMBA_3_0/source/include/idmap.h
branches/SAMBA_3_0/source/include/smb.h
branches/SAMBA_3_0/source/nsswitch/idmap.c
branches/SAMBA_3_0/source/nsswitch/idmap_rid.c
branches/SAMBA_3_0/source/nsswitch/idmap_util.c
branches/SAMBA_3_0/source/nsswitch/winbindd.c
branches/SAMBA_3_0/source/nsswitch/winbindd_dual.c
branches/SAMBA_3_0_25/source/auth/auth_util.c
branches/SAMBA_3_0_25/source/include/idmap.h
branches/SAMBA_3_0_25/source/include/smb.h
branches/SAMBA_3_0_25/source/nsswitch/idmap.c
branches/SAMBA_3_0_25/source/nsswitch/idmap_rid.c
branches/SAMBA_3_0_25/source/nsswitch/idmap_util.c
branches/SAMBA_3_0_25/source/nsswitch/winbindd.c
branches/SAMBA_3_0_25/source/nsswitch/winbindd_dual.c
Changeset:
Sorry, the patch is too large (907 lines) to include; please use WebSVN to see it!
WebSVN: http://websvn.samba.org/cgi-bin/viewcvs.cgi?view=rev&root=samba&rev=22390
More information about the samba-cvs
mailing list